Important results from the project
The goal of the "ELIT" project within "Smarter electronics systems: Feasibility studies 2023" was to identify the best sensing method, sensor technology and sensor system to measure weight/ load and also to be easily integrated in Svero´s lifting block. This proof-of-concept system prototype was successfully achieved using a strain load sensor, low-power control electronics, and low-power Bluetooth wireless communication. The load sensor system is ready for test outside lab environment.
Expected long term effects
The feasibility project "ELIT" is expected to provide a strong long-term collaboration with Svero and contribute to the digitization of Svero´s products. A low-power sensor system integrated into the lifting beam/ trolley will facilitate and significantly reduce the cost of service/ maintenance/ repair and annual inspection of the product. With the help of IoT, the product lasts longer, can have more life cycles and reduces the risk of work environment-related injuries.
